Man, nobody has posted a report for a month! Guess I'll do it then. Fishing has been so-so for a while now. It goes from not bad to lousy from day-to-day. I was out Tuesday 6/20 and only hit one good fish (3 or 4 pounds). The rest were all 1/2 to 1 pounds. Today there was a window of feeding fish in the AM taking topwaters and jerkbaits. Good fish too. Tomorrow who knows? The water level has been steadily dropping now that the special events are done. They bluestoned a month ago but the green balls are coming back. I was also seeing grass floating around. Makes trolling a bit difficult. Water temps are between 80 and 82 more or less and the water is green. I hear they're stocking cats this week.

I was out there Thursday. Skinner is a lake I just cannot get largemouth figured out. Got a only a few dinks in the morning. Being a multi-species guy, I headed to the inlet for strippers and caught a fish just about every cast for 3 hours before getting tired and going home. Mostly 12" to 15" but managed a few better fish every now and then. Fished heavy shad colored swimbaits to get it down below the tons of algae coming in thru the inlet. Looked like a wide open tuna bite if you have ever seen that. Tons of fish fighting over the swimbait all the way in. When I pulled up, there were guys fishing bait with no luck. I started with crankbaits/jerkbaits but they would instantly get covered in algae.
